WarriorN · 13/11/2022 15:03

It could be a tiny bit but it also varies a little during the day. If they did antibody tests it could show graves antibodies. But I'm not sure 0.3 is a huge cause for concern. Was t4 tested?

It is however worth being tested again in a few months if graves is suspected.

What are your symptoms?

WarriorN · 13/11/2022 15:03

Also labs use different ranges - it should be listed in your notes the range they use.
